automatons Definition
- 1a machine or robot that is capable of moving and performing tasks without human intervention
- 2a person who acts in a mechanical or unemotional way

Origins of automatons
from Greek 'automatos', meaning 'self-moving'
Summary: automatons in Brief
'Automatons' [aw-tom-uh-tonz] are machines or robots capable of performing tasks without human intervention. The term can also refer to people who act in a mechanical or unemotional way. Examples include factories that use automatons to assemble products and science fiction movies featuring armies of automatons. Phrases like 'an automaton for the system' and 'a soulless automaton' describe individuals who blindly follow rules or lack emotion or individuality, respectively.
